Job Summary
Working from home full-time, the Workers' Compensation Analyst will manage the administration, processing, and coordination of Workers' Compensation claims, including claim investigations and compliance with OSHA regulations.
Key responsibilities:
- Completes detailed investigations of Workers' Compensation claims and advises on acceptance or contestation
- Monitors employee use of paid time off and ensures accurate payment in collaboration with the Payroll Department
- Maintains OSHA 300 Log and attends Workers' Compensation hearings as necessary
Required qualifications:
- High School Diploma or Equivalent (GED) required
- A minimum of 5 years of relevant experience required
- Experience with OSHA regulations and Workers' Compensation processes preferred
- Ability to gather and analyze data effectively
- Familiarity with medical records and payroll documentation processes
